GO Term : GO:1903991 positive regulation of ferrous iron import into cell GO

Namespace:  biological_process Obsolete:  false
description  Any process that activates or increases the frequency, rate or extent of ferrous iron import into cell.

Inorganic cations are atoms or small molecules with a positive charge which do not contain carbon in covalent linkage.
GO:0000041 transition metal ion transport The directed movement of transition metal ions into, out of or within a cell, or between cells, by means of some agent such as a transporter or pore. A transition metal is an element whose atom has an incomplete d-subshell of extranuclear electrons, or which gives rise to a cation or cations with an incomplete d-subshell. Transition metals often have more than one valency state. Biologically relevant transition metals include vanadium, manganese, iron, copper, cobalt, nickel, molybdenum and silver.
